Poor Richard improved: being an almanack and ephemeris ... for the year of our Lord 1754 : .. Fitted to the latitude of forty degrees, and a meridian of near five hours west from London; but may, without sensible error, serve all the northern colonies. / By Richard Saunders, philom.

- Notes:
- "Richard Saunders" is a pseudonym.
- Two states noted, with and without a printers' advertisement on verso of leaf E4 (p. [32]).
- Advertised in the Pennsylvania gazette, Philadelphia, Nov. 8, 1753, as to be published "Saturday next" (i.e., Nov. 10).
